    Cameron Price is an Australian journalist who is the co-founder and CEO of LeadStory (an on demand personalized news streaming platform)

    He was formerly a Sydney reporter for Sky News Australia, a Brisbane reporter for Nine News, a Sydney reporter for Seven News, and an occasional reporter for Sunrise.

    Cam shares his thoughts on why more of us are switching off the news, some of his moral dilemmas and what it was like to be on the front line at the Fifa World Cup, Natural Disasters and the Sydney Lindt Cafe Siege.

    Starting out in the air conditioning industry when he was 18. Scott couldn’t have imagined the career that he'd create for himself. Following his recent adventure, it’s become clear to Scott that the past 35 years have been so much more than just a cool breeze.......

    Having swam from the East Coast to West Coast of Australia (we didn't even touch on that), Scott shares his most recent adventure when he spent over 12 months away from his friends and family in Antarctica at the Casey Research Station. We learn what it's like to leave the ones you love in search of adventure and career development, how to keep yourself busy when all you can see is white, what it's like to return to "normality" after time away and so much more.

    We talk to Founder and Managing Director, Tavis Shearer who brings close to 21 years of experience in the wonderful world of recruitment in London, Perth and Melbourne.

    Now a registered fellow of the Recruitment & Employment Confederation (REC) UK, Tavis’s humble beginnings began as a job seeker using a recruitment agency to find his perfect role. From there, he decided recruiting people to fill roles and contracts was something he wanted to be a part of, and well - the rest is history! Fast forward to today, and Tavis has extensive experience in white-collar and blue-collar recruitment, enjoying the ups and downs of running your own business, surviving industry cycles and starting all over again (3 times)!!

    Based in Melbourne, Tavis founded TRS Resourcing in 2017, which primarily addresses identifying and attracting only the highest talent for the fabrication and mechanical fitting sectors within Australia. Tavis has worked with skilled, industry-leading associates in his mission to provide results-backed complete recruitment services across the globe.

    Jason lived in the shadow of greats such as Ian Thorpe and Grant Hackett. Narrowly missing out on his childhood dream, to compete at the Olympics, he left the sport thinking he had never achieved anything...

    Jason Cram, a dedicated competitive swimmer for 20 years, had an impressive career with numerous accolades under his belt. Working with the world's best coaches, five years on the Australian Swim Team, a Gold Medalist at the Commonwealth Games, World Championships and World Lifesaving Championships.

    After hanging up the goggles in 2004, Jason entered the workforce looking for a roles to utilise the skills he learnt. Jason has done it all from Gym Instructor, Assistant Shore Excursion Manager & Marketing Manager of the Precision Driving Team.
